Transaction 8b890dc02e9b930562d1a333522f950750d1767edcaeca85de3a85babe86623e
1 Input
1 Output
-
8b890dc02e9b930562d1a333522f950750d1767edcaeca85de3a85babe86623e:0
- value
- 73018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 369c2b8416754d07b411a3603f17cbcf4d2bc54e OP_EQUAL
- address
- 36fmVnPNtsFJTvnGrB1Pusm6FkqF2544bY